What is the Emergency Contact Information Form?

The Emergency Contact Information Form, specifically the FSIS Form 4792-1, is designed to ensure swift access to critical contact details during medical emergencies. This important healthcare form records vital information such as details of physicians, hospitals, and emergency services, making it invaluable in urgent situations. Having this information readily available can significantly impact the timeliness and effectiveness of medical responses.
